Searched refs:atomic_dec_return (Results 1 – 5 of 5) sorted by relevance
144 #define atomic_dec_return_relaxed atomic_dec_return145 #define atomic_dec_return_acquire atomic_dec_return146 #define atomic_dec_return_release atomic_dec_return152 __atomic_op_acquire(atomic_dec_return, __VA_ARGS__)157 __atomic_op_release(atomic_dec_return, __VA_ARGS__)160 #ifndef atomic_dec_return161 #define atomic_dec_return(...) \ macro162 __atomic_op_fence(atomic_dec_return, __VA_ARGS__)
147 int ret = atomic_dec_return(&page->_refcount); in page_ref_dec_return()
216 #define atomic_dec_return(v) atomic_sub_return(1, (v)) macro220 #define atomic_dec_and_test(v) (atomic_dec_return(v) == 0)
466 if (atomic_dec_return(&xprt->inject_disconnect)) in xprt_inject_disconnect()
1424 if (atomic_dec_return(&dest->refcnt) < 0) in ip_vs_dest_put_and_free()